This spell creates an undead servant. Choose a corpse of a Large or Medium humanoid within range, or 50 pounds of fresh meat. Your spell imbues the target with a foul mimicry of life, raising it as an undead creature. The target becomes a zombie if you chose a corpse or a flesh golem if you chose meat (the GM has the creature's game statistics).
On each of your turns, you can use a bonus action to mentally command any creature you made with this spell if the creature is within 75 feet of you (if you control multiple creatures, you can command any or all of them at the same time, issuing the same command to each one. You cannot control more than three at the same time, or they will start to decay rapidly). You decide what action the creature will take and where it will move during its next turn, or you can issue a general command, such as to guard a particular chamber or corridor. If you issue no commands, the creature attacks any creature in its line of sight, excluding you.
The creature is under your control for 12 hours, after which it stops obeying any command you've given it, and it is no longer friendly to you. To maintain control of the creature for another 12 hours, you must cast this spell on the creature again before the current 12-hour period ends. This use of the spell reasserts your control over up to three creatures you have animated with this spell, rather than animating a new one.
Additionally. After creating an undead servant, you may choose to complete a ritual lasting one hour. When this ritual is completed, you no longer have to concentrate on the spell, and the servant will stay under your control indefinitely, until it dies. All healing effects will instead harm the servant, and all necromancy-based damage (Such as the Blight spell), will heal the servant. You cannot have more than two servants under this effect at one time. You must complete a long rest before you can start another ritual.
At Higher Levels. When you cast this spell using a spell slot of 6th level or higher, you animate or reassert control over 1d4 additional undead creatures for each slot level above 6th. Each of the creatures must come from a different corpse or pile of flesh. You cannot reuse materials that were already used for this spell.
* - (a drop of zombie blood and a pinch of gold dust, both of which are consumed by the spell)
